The task:
I try to write image informations into an csv file.
This works probably with the syntax:

c:exif-tools>exiftool -csv -r c:\\exif-images\ -f > test.csv

My example imgae include also keywords± and i'm not able to write this content to the csv.
I tried to use the tags: -common and -keywords± with no sucess.

My favorite solution will be only writing the imagefilename, resolution, keywords

Sascha, please try:

exiftool -csv -r -FileName -XResolution -YResolution -Subject c:\\exif-images\ > test.csv

Depending on the files, there may be more than one resolution tag, so adding -a to force duplicates may help:

exiftool -csv -r -a -FileName -XResolution -YResolution -Subject c:\\exif-images\ > test.csv

To find the tag names on a single file, try:

exiftool -a -G1 -s PATH-to-IMAGE
